什么是云计算?🤔🤔🤔
大数据
在了解云计算之前,我们清楚云计算的作用对象是什么?
大数据是以容量大、类型多、存取速度快、应用价值高为主要特征的数据集合,最早应用于IT行业,目前正快速发展为对数量巨大、来源分散、格式多样的数据进行采集、存储和关联分析,从中发现新知识、创造新价值、提升新能力的新一代信息技术和服务业态。大数据必须采用分布式架构,对海量数据进行分布式数据挖掘,因此必须依托云计算的分布式处理、分布式数据库和云存储、虚拟化技术。
在计算机世界里,大数据被定义为一种使用非传统的数据过滤工具,对大量有序或无序数据集合进行的挖掘过程,它包括但不仅限于分布式计算(Hadoop)。
大数据技术一旦进入超级计算时代,很快便可应用于普通企业,在遍地开花的过程中,它将改变许多行业业务经营的模式。
云计算是分布式计算的一种
按使用量付费的模式。这种模式提供可用的、便捷的、按需的网络访问,进入可配置的网络、服务器、存储、应用软件、服务计算等资源共享池,只需投入很少的管理工作,或与服务供应商进行很少的交互,这些资源便能够被快速提供。是分布式计算、并行计算、效用计算、网络存储、虚拟化、负载均衡、热备份冗余等传统计算机和网络技术发展融合的产物,是一种新兴的商业计算模型。
让我们说的更简单一点吧:
云计算可以说就是从云计算公司租用计算机的计算能力,他们承担设备的维护,保养,安装,冷却系统,设备折旧,网络连接等等工作。你并不拥有这些设备,你只是使用它们。你只需要把想要运行的程序上传到这个云计算平台上,然后你只需要等待运算结果就行。当然更进一步,你把计算机这种计算能力想象成一种资源,就会发现,计算机除了计算能力以外,还有存储资源,网络资源等。 这些计算资源可以按需租用或者分配出去。
云计算为我们提供的三种服务💻💻💻
对于云计算的服务类型来说,一般可分为三个层面,分别是:IaaS、PaaS和SaaS。这三个层次组成了云计算技术层面的整体架构,这其中可能包含了一些虚拟化的技术和应用、自动化的部署以及分布式计算等技术,这种技术架构的优势就是可以对外表现出非常优秀的并行计算能力以及大规模的伸缩性和灵活性等特点。
基础设置即服务(laaS)
laaS全拼是Infrastructure as a Service,基础设置即服务,消费者通过Internet可以从完善的计算机基础设施获得服务。例如AWS、OpenStack,CloudStack提供的虚拟机计算服务。通过这种模式,用户可以从供应商那里获得他所需要的虚拟机或者存储资源来装载相关应用,同时这些基础设置的繁琐的管理工作将由laaS供应商来处理。laaS能通过它上面对虚拟机支持众多的应用。laaS主要的用户是系统管理员。
软件运营服务模式(SaaS)
SaaS全拼是Software-as-a-service,国内通常叫做软件运营服务模式,简称为软营模式,提供的是软件服务,例如office365等,通过互联网就直接能使用这个软件应用,不需要本地安装。用户只需要接上网络,并通过浏览器,就能直接使用在云端上运行应用,而不需要考虑类似安装等琐事,并且免去初期高昂的软硬件投入。SaaS主要面对的是普通用户。
平台即服务(PaaS)
PaaS是Platform-as-a-Service的缩写,意识是平台即服务。通过Paas这种模式,用户可以在一个包括SDK,文档和测试环境等内的开发平台上非常方便的编写应用,而且不论是在部署,或者在运行无需为服务器,操作系统,网络和存储等资源管理操心,这些繁琐的工作都由PaaS供应商负责处理。
云计算可以为我们带来什么?
透过这项技术,网络服务提供者可以在数秒之内,达成处理数以千万计甚至亿计的信息,达到和“超级计算机”同样强大效能的网络服务。
最简单的云计算技术在网络服务中已经随处可见,例如搜寻引擎、网络信箱等,使用者只要输入简单指令即能得到大量信息。
未来如手机、GPS等行动装置都可以透过云计算技术,发展出更多的应用服务。
进一步的云计算不仅只做资料搜寻、分析的功能,未来如分析DNA结构、基因图谱定序、解析癌症细胞等,都可以透过这项技术轻易达成。
稍早之前的大规模分布式计算技术即为“云计算”的概念起源。
结尾
好了本次的周末闲谈就到此结束了,如果大家有感兴趣的话题可以跟我分享,我会尽量去了解学习之后再于大家讨论,那么下周再见啦。